VS of the wreckage of Italian fighters and bombers lying in field and on beach after they had been shot down during a raid on November 11th.
CUs. of the Italian markings on the wreckage.
VS Incl. CU s of Italian captured airmen being taken under guard along platform of London main line station past crowds who line the platform to see the prisoners.
MS to CU of the RAF (Royal Air Force) Hurricane pilot who shot down the leading Italian raider, shots of him leaving and standing by his Hurricane fighter plane.
CU Squadron Leader Stanford Tuck sitting in his Hurricane.
MS and CUs. of group of RAF fighter pilots standing in front of Hurricane, some laughing and others holding trophies taken from the Italian aircraft they shot down.
